Jabal Manbūh
Jabal Manbūh is a mountain in Beqaa Governorate, Lebanon and has an elevation of 1,611 metres. Jabal Manbūh is situated nearby to the hamlet Maadar, as well as near the locality Ash Sharqī.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Bar Elias and Al-Zabadani.
Bar Elias
Town
Bar Elias is a town located in the Zahlé District, Bekaa Governorate, Lebanon. With around 40,000 inhabitants, mostly Sunni Muslims, it is the second largest town, after Zahlé, in the Zahlé District. Bar Elias is situated 9 km northwest of Jabal Manbūh.
Al-Zabadani
Town

Al-Zabadani or Az-Zabadani is a city in southwestern Syria in the Rif Dimashq Governorate, close to the border with Lebanon. It is located in the center of a green valley surrounded by high mountains at an elevation of around 1,100 m. Al-Zabadani is situated 10 km east of Jabal Manbūh.
